Back to News
BySix
Mar 3, 2026
The ultimate guide to choosing an AI software development partner

Choosing the right partner for AI software development is one of the most strategic decisions a company can make in 2026. From automation and predictive analytics to intelligent workflows, AI is no longer experimental. However, not every AI software development company delivers scalable, secure, and business-driven solutions. This guide explains how to evaluate providers and select a partner that drives measurable results.
Why AI software development matters for business growth
Modern organizations rely on AI software development to streamline operations, reduce costs, and unlock new revenue streams. Whether you are implementing AI agents development for customer support or predictive systems for operations, the provider you choose determines long-term success.
The best AI software development services go beyond coding. They combine strategy, architecture, data engineering, and ongoing optimization. This integrated approach ensures that AI initiatives align with your business objectives rather than becoming isolated technical experiments.
If you are exploring how AI transforms operational efficiency, you may find useful insights in BySix’s article on AI Ops & managed services, which explains how AI systems remain reliable after deployment.
Key criteria when selecting an AI software development company
1. Proven technical expertise
A strong AI software development company should demonstrate experience with machine learning models, data pipelines, cloud infrastructure, and security best practices. Ask for case studies that show measurable impact, such as cost reduction or performance improvements.
Technical capability should also include AI agents development for automation and decision support. Intelligent agents can streamline processes across sales, marketing, and operations when designed correctly.
2. Strategic AI consulting capabilities
Effective AI software development starts with clear strategy. Providers offering AI consulting help assess readiness, define use cases, and calculate ROI before development begins. This step reduces risk and ensures alignment with business priorities.
Look for a partner that conducts structured discovery workshops and delivers a roadmap instead of jumping directly into development.
3. Scalable AI Ops & managed services
Deployment is only the beginning. AI systems require monitoring, retraining, and performance optimization. Providers offering AI Ops & managed services ensure continuous improvement and system stability.
Scalable AI software development includes governance frameworks, model monitoring, and compliance standards that protect your organization as it grows.
For a deeper understanding of AI readiness and transformation planning, consider reviewing BySix’s insights on AI consulting strategy to see how structured planning accelerates results.
Questions to ask before signing a contract
Before committing to AI software development services, evaluate the following:
How does the company handle data privacy and compliance?
What cloud platforms and tools do they specialize in?
Do they offer end-to-end AI software development from ideation to maintenance?
How do they measure ROI and performance?
Transparent answers to these questions indicate maturity and reliability.
Red flags to avoid
Be cautious of providers that:
Offer generic AI solutions without understanding your business model
Lack clear documentation or governance frameworks
Do not provide post-launch AI Ops & managed services
AI software development requires long-term partnership, not short-term experimentation.
Conclusion: choosing the right AI software development partner
Selecting the right AI software development provider determines whether AI becomes a competitive advantage or a costly experiment. The ideal partner combines technical excellence, AI consulting expertise, AI agents development capabilities, and robust AI Ops & managed services.
At BySix, we specialize in delivering strategic AI software development tailored to business outcomes. Our team combines deep technical knowledge with measurable ROI frameworks to ensure sustainable growth.
If you are ready to transform your operations with expert AI software development, explore our insights and connect with our team today. Let us help you turn AI into a scalable competitive advantage.




